Alibaba is a Chinese multinational technology and e-commerce conglomerate founded in 1999 by Jack Ma. The company operates a range of online marketplaces, including Taobao, Tmall, and Alibaba.com, serving both domestic and international markets. It also has significant interests in cloud computing, digital payments, and logistics. Alibaba is one of the world's largest retailers and technology firms, playing a key role in China's digital economy.
